Letter – Oct 2 Prasarana payment was for work done ending last June – MRCB-George Kent
MRCB George Kent has advanced more than RM200 million to sustain the LRT3 project. – Bernama pic, January 4, 2021

MRCB George Kent Sdn Bhd (MRCBGK) would like to clarify that Prasarana’s payments on October 2 were for construction work done ending June 2020.

Prasarana’s delayed payments of more than RM700 million were from July to October last year, which have been certified for payment by Prasarana’s appointed independent consultant KL Prima Consult Sdn Bhd.

As of October, the certified payment amount was RM723.89 million, while the November payment is still pending certification.

In the meantime, MRCBGK has advanced more than RM200 million to sustain the LRT3 project. Both MRCB and George Kent have given a corporate guarantee to Prasarana Malaysia and issued a paid-up capital of RM5 million each.

We wish to point out that the LRT3 Work Package Contractor (WPC) contracts were awarded by Prasarana Malaysia via an open tender process in 2016.

The successful bidders, including Bumiputera contractors, were novated to MRCBGK as WPC in 2019. We have treated our WPC fairly by applying contract rates as stipulated in the original contract with Prasarana Malaysia.

We have also exceeded the minimum 30% Bumiputera quota by having 39.7% Bumiputera contractors in the LRT3 project. The breakdown of our contractors is as follows: 52% local, 40% Bumiputera, and 8% foreign.

The LRT3 project’s overall linewide progress was 45.8% as of December 31. The project involves 21 main contractors and consultants, as well as 10,000 employees.

We will continue to work with Prasarana Malaysia in a professional way to resolve all matters to ensure smooth delivery of the project. – The Vibes, January 4, 2021

MRCB George Kent Joint Venture was appointed on September 4, 2015 as the project delivery partner of the LRT3
